Distortion product otoacoustic emissions in newborn babies with and without late-term maternal iron deficiency anaemia

Background: Studies on animals have demonstrated that maternal iron deficiency anaemia (IDA) could result in decreased cochlear sensory hair cells and reduced amplitudes of distortion-product otoacoustic emissions (DPOAEs) of young guinea pigs.
